import re
from typing import Any
from pydantic import BaseModel
from pydantic import ConfigDict
from pydantic import Field
from pydantic import field_validator
from .common import SEMVER_RE
from .common import SKILL_ID_RE
class PromptArgumentEntry(BaseModel):
model_config = ConfigDict(extra="ignore", str_strip_whitespace=True)
type: str = Field(min_length=1)
description: str | None = None
required: bool = False
default: Any | None = None
enum: list[str] | None = None
@field_validator("type")
@classmethod
def validate_type(cls, value: str) -> str:
allowed_types = {
"string",
"number",
"integer",
"boolean",
"array",
"object",
}
if value not in allowed_types:
raise ValueError(f"unsupported prompt argument type: {value}")
return value
@field_validator("enum")
@classmethod
def validate_enum(cls, value: list[str] | None) -> list[str] | None:
if value is not None and not value:
raise ValueError("enum must contain at least one value when provided")
return value
class PromptMetadata(BaseModel):
model_config = ConfigDict(extra="ignore", str_strip_whitespace=True)
id: str
version: str
tags: list[str] = Field(default_factory=list)
capabilities: list[str] = Field(min_length=1)
arguments: dict[str, PromptArgumentEntry] = Field(default_factory=dict)
@field_validator("id")
@classmethod
def validate_id(cls, value: str) -> str:
if not SKILL_ID_RE.fullmatch(value):
raise ValueError("id must be lowercase kebab-case and start with a letter")
return value
@field_validator("version")
@classmethod
def validate_version(cls, value: str) -> str:
if not SEMVER_RE.fullmatch(value):
raise ValueError("version must be semver")
return value
@field_validator("tags")
@classmethod
def validate_tags(cls, value: list[str]) -> list[str]:
for tag in value:
if not SKILL_ID_RE.fullmatch(tag):
raise ValueError(f"invalid tag: {tag}")
return value
@field_validator("arguments")
@classmethod
def validate_argument_names(cls, value: dict[str, PromptArgumentEntry]) -> dict[str, PromptArgumentEntry]:
for name in value:
if not re.fullmatch(r"^[A-Za-z_][A-Za-z0-9_]*$", name):
raise ValueError(f"invalid prompt argument name: {name}")
return value
class PromptFrontmatter(BaseModel):
model_config = ConfigDict(extra="ignore", str_strip_whitespace=True)
name: str = Field(min_length=1, max_length=64)
description: str = Field(min_length=1, max_length=1024)
x_personal_mcp: PromptMetadata = Field(alias="x-personal-mcp")
@field_validator("name")
@classmethod
def validate_name(cls, value: str) -> str:
if not SKILL_ID_RE.fullmatch(value):
raise ValueError("name must be lowercase kebab-case and start with a letter")
if "anthropic" in value or "claude" in value:
raise ValueError("name must not contain reserved words anthropic or claude")
return value
